Ciao a tutti,
avrei necessità di aggiungere una condizione all'interno di un criterio di una query. Ma non capisco dove sbaglio...
il criterio che eseguo correttamente è questo:
>=DateAdd("m";-24;CDate("01/09/" & Year(Date()-2))) And <=CDate("01/08/" & Year(Date())-1)
Adesso ho la necessità di inserire una condizione in base al valore di una variabile, più precisamente al valore numerico del mese corrente: month(date())
Se il valore è >=8 esegue il criterio riportato altrimenti un criterio lievemente diverso...
avevo pensato di scrivere così:
iif(month(date())>=8; >=DateAdd("m";-24;CDate("01/09/" & Year(Date()-2))) And <=CDate("01/08/" & Year(Date())-1); >=DateAdd("m";-24;CDate("01/09/" & Year(Date()-1))) And <=CDate("01/08/" & Year(Date())))
ma non ottengo nessun risultato... ho letto che in alcuni casi le condizioni iff non devono essere inserite nel riquadro criteri, ma direttamente sul riquadro Campo. Ma non riesco... Facendo diverse prove è proprio il costrutto che probabilmente sbaglio...
Grazie mille!!